Approval for new hotel function room

AN application for the construction of a new function room at a hotel in Portbalintrae has been approved by the Planning Service.

At last Tuesday night’s Planning Committee meeting the planners revealed that the application by the Bayview Hotel had been recommended for approval despite initially being refused.

Mr Michael Wilson of the Planning Service said: “The original application was refused, but we have been satisified with the amended drawings.

“There is still a roads issue, but we felt the economic reasons outweighed this as it means the hotel will now be able to take bookings throughout the year as opposed to seasonally.”
